Factory shift kit question
 
I've been working on installing a factory short shift kit and I've been following the instructions on pelican. One thing they dont cover is which direction the box-type shifter holder goes. I dont know the official name, but it's the part where the retaining pin goes into and holds the shifter. It looks like a little rectangle with sides, but no top or bottom. Well, the original is symetrical, but the new one has a hump on it. Question is: is the hump up or down??? I installed it up, but I'm not sure if that's right.
